India’s IT industry has been on a steady rise over the past few decades, becoming a major player in the global market. It is estimated that the industry will be worth $350 billion by 2025, employing over 4.5 million people. The country has become a hub for IT outsourcing, with companies from all over the world turning to India for their software development needs. Education and Skilled Workforce

One of the main reasons for the success of India’s IT industry is the emphasis on education and the availability of a highly skilled workforce. The country has a large number of technical institutions, producing thousands of graduates in the fields of engineering, computer science, and information technology every year. This has created a large pool of technically talented individuals who are capable of working in the IT industry.

Moreover, India has a young population, with the average age being 29 years. This means that the country has a large number of people who are tech-savvy and familiar with the latest technological advancements. It has helped India in building a workforce that can quickly adapt to new technologies and stay ahead of the curve.

Outsourcing and Cost Benefit

Another factor that has contributed to the growth of India’s IT industry is outsourcing. The cost of labor in India is significantly lower than that in developed countries. It has made India an ideal destination for outsourcing jobs, resulting in a massive influx of work from countries like the US, UK, and Canada.

Outsourcing has helped companies save a lot of money, enabling them to invest in other areas of their business. India’s IT industry offers a range of services, from software development to website design and development, app development, cloud computing, and more. It has made India a one-stop-shop for IT outsourcing needs.

Challenges in the Industry

While India’s IT industry has seen tremendous growth, it is not without its challenges. One of the biggest challenges that the industry is facing is the need to stay updated with the latest technological advancements. With new advancements happening every day, it is essential for the workforce to keep up with the latest trends and technologies. It requires a continuous process of learning and upskilling, which can be a challenge for many.

Moreover, as automation and artificial intelligence become more prevalent in the industry, there is a risk of job losses. It will require the industry to be more innovative and focus on high-value work that cannot be achieved using automation or AI.

The Future of India’s IT Industry

The future of India’s IT industry looks bright. The growth in the industry will continue, and it is estimated that there will be a demand for 20-30 lakh IT professionals in the country by 2023. It will continue to be a top destination for IT outsourcing, and the country will see an increase in the number of startups in the tech space.

However, the industry needs to be mindful of the challenges it faces. Upskilling and continuous learning will be essential for the workforce to stay relevant. The industry will need to focus on high-value work, such as innovation and new product development, to stay ahead of the curve.
